Not a great idea: Recurrent sickle crises can impair an individual's ability to exercise. Pain associated with sickle cell disorder can confuse the diagnosis of dci. Pulmonary function is also affected by hbs. Local hypoxia and the occlusion of vessels can affect nitrogen loading and unloading during dive decompression. Diving may make hbs worse, too. For persons with sickle cell disorder, diving is not advised.
